https://i.ancii.com/qiguiting/
qiguiting qiguiting
先来看三个key值,分别为sex、name、age。这三个值设置的指令为 set name kaka setex age 100 24 setex sex 10 1. 在redis中我们可以使用ttl来获取某个key的状态,下面我们来使用ttl分别获取一下
修改redis.conf文件名为redis6379.conf,并拷贝两个文件:redis6380.conf、redis6381.conf. #主master,2个sentinel选举成功后才有效,这里的master-1是名称,在整合的时候需要一致,这里可以
可以先思考一下:朋友定位、附近的人、打车距离是怎么实现的?Redis 的 Geo 在 3.2 版本的时候就推出了。这个功能可以推算出地理位置的信息、两地的距离、方圆几里的人。GEOADD key longitude latitude member [lon
三台服务器上离线安装redis哨兵集群,一主二从三哨兵。系统安装好gcc环境,。依旧不知道怎么离线安装gcc环境的可查看CentOS下离线安装gcc环境,图文详细。点击官网地址下载Linux版的redis. 不然就为哨兵单独开几个服务器。各个哨兵运行,并检
速度快,完全基于内存,使用C语言实现,网络层使用epoll解决高并发问题,单线程模型避免了不必要的上下文切换及竞争条件;丰富的数据类型,Redis有8种数据类型,当然常用的主要是 String、Hash、List、Set、 SortSet 这5种类型,他们
2017-12-13 12:35:15 - ‘redis-4.0.6.tar.gz’ saved [1723533/1723533]. 将/usr/local/redis-4.0.6/src目录下的文件加到/usr/local/bin目录。18685:C
edis是一个开源的key value存储系统,受到了广大互联网公司的青睐。redis3.0版本之前只支持单例模式,在3.0版本及以后才支持集群,这里我搭建用的是最新的版本 redis-5.0.7;redis集群是没有统一的入口的,客户端连接集群的时候连接
笔者所在的公司有一款大DAU(日活)的休闲游戏。这款游戏的后端架构很简单,可以简单理解为通讯-逻辑-存储三层结构。其中存储层大量使用了redis和mysql。虽然存量用户的增加,redis就隔三差五的出现问题。所以笔者打算把遇到的一列问题以及在项目里的实践
string类型是二进制安全的。意思是redis的string可以包含任何数据,比如jpg图片或者序列化的对象。redis hash 是一个string类型的field 和 value 的映射表,hash特别适合用于存储对象,类似Java里面的MAP<
由于访问量比较大,已经登录不上redis了, 看不到具体在做什么做操, 因此使用perf来看下调用栈, 此处且按下不表。到此, 原因就明显了。突然想起来上次在SACC上面有人问我异步访问redis有什么问题,当时由于时间关系没有解释很充分。现在看来,red
3.启动redisA.复制解压文件中的redis.conf到安装目录B.前端启动./redis-serverB.后端启动首先配置 vim redis.conf,在配置文件中找到daemonize,将no改成yes================daemon
上一篇文章从根本上理解了set/get的处理过程,相当于理解了 增、改、查的过程,现在就差一个删了。本篇我们来看一下删除过程。 对于客户端来说,删除操作无需区分何种数据类型,只管进行 del 操作即可。 主要有两个: del/unlink, 差别是
在具体描述这几种数据类型之前,我们先通过一张图了解下Redis内部内存管理中是如何描述这些不同数据类型的:。通过上图我们可以发现Redis使用redisObject来表示所有的key/value数据是比较浪费内存的,当然这些内存管理成本的付出主要也是为了给
redis是互联网分层架构中,最常用的KV缓存,但不少同学仍然不知道,为啥要选择redis。value是哈希,列表,集合,有序集合这类复杂的数据结构时,会选择redis,因为mc无法满足这些需求。redis的定期快照不能保证数据不丢失;redis的AOF会
$member_id = $this->userInfo[‘member_id‘]>0 ? $this->userInfo[‘member_id‘] : 0;$plus_max_price_key = ‘plusMaxPrices:‘.$
win+r + cmd + netstat -ano | findstr :6379 + taskkill -PID 进程号 -F
这里没什么好说的,需要注意的是后面需要使用内存大小时,可以指定单位,通常是以 k,gb,m的形式出现,并且单位不区分大小写。 ps:如果用过struts2 开发的同学,在项目组中多人开发的情况下,通常会有多个struts2.xml 文件,这时候也会通
使用root权限去运行网络服务是比较有风险的。redis crackit 漏洞就是利用root用户的权限来替换或者增加authorized_keys,来获取root登录权限的。因为redis密码明文存储在配置文件中,禁止不相关的用户访问改配置文件是必要的,
安装Redis所需环境需要Root权限。// 1. 准备压缩包解压 . // 2. 安装 现在提供两种方式安装,推荐第一种,第二种备用。// 3. 开放局域网内访问6379端口权限。修改远程连接数据库配置需要Root权限。//连接IP, 0.0.0.0 为
上述操作多次覆写hello,li两个key。
0 关注 0 粉丝 0 动态
Copyright © 2013 - 2019 Ancii.com
京ICP备18063983号-5 京公网安备11010802014868号